Amgen Research Copenhagen (ARC), through our DNA Encoded Library (DEL) technology, is contributing significantly to Amgen's many small molecule drug discovery projects from hit discovery all the way to drug candidate selection.
We are currently seeking a candidate to join a team that operates, supports, troubleshoots, and maintains analytical instruments, while providing expert instrument guidance to users running samples. In addition, the candidate will support the effective use of various LC–MS software packages.

As a member of the Analytics team, you will help us setup and operate LC-MS systems and various automated sample preparation equipment to ensure high-throughput acquisition, analysis and purification of small molecule including oligo conjugates to deliver high-quality data, take part in method development and implementation of new analytic instruments. The position will primarily involve maintenance and setup of LC-MS systems, but also method development and testing of new setups. You will be working cross-functionally with internal groups specializing in DEL-technology, parallel synthesis, medicinal chemistry and biology, and you will participate with your analytical expertise in the process of identifying and purifying various compounds.

Qualifications:
Preferably, the candidate should hold an M.Sc. or B.Sc. degree in a relevant technical or scientific discipline and have at least three years of experience maintaining and operating LC instruments from multiple suppliers. Laboratory technicians with at least ten years of relevant experience and well-documented training may also be considered.
